How to Install and Uninstall locales-all Package on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

Last updated: May 17,2024

1. Install "locales-all" package

This is a short guide on how to install locales-all on Debian 11 (Bullseye)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install locales-all

2. Uninstall "locales-all" package

This is a short guide on how to uninstall locales-all on Debian 11 (Bullseye):

$ sudo apt remove locales-all $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
